Chase Settles for $22 MillionBloomberg News reports that the Chase Manhattan Corporation will pay at least $22 million to settle consumer lawsuits regarding the bank's billing practices. The agreement was reached in the federal court in Los Angeles. The settlement followed a number of allegations that credit cardholders were charged extra interest and late fees even when they had paid their bills on time. The suits alleged that Chase did not post any payments received after 9:00 a.m. on their due date. As a result, cardholders paid more in interest and fees for late payments if their payments arrived after that time on the due date. The actual amount of the settlement payments will depend on the extent to which cardholders file their claims.
